Provider Comparison

FluidStack vs JarvisLabs

FluidStack and JarvisLabs represent contrasting approaches in the GPU cloud market for ML/AI workloads. FluidStack operates as a supercloud aggregator, unifying access to vast GPU resources across global data centers, including Tier 1-4 facilities. This positions it ideally for enterprise ML engineers needing massive, on-demand scale for large training runs, leveraging spare capacity for cost efficiency and global reach. Its strengths include high availability for bursty, high-volume jobs and enterprise compliance (SOC 2, ISO 27001), though consistency can vary due to multi-provider aggregation. JarvisLabs, conversely, targets developers, students, and hobbyists with a streamlined platform emphasizing simplicity. It excels in rapid experimentation via one-click Jupyter environments and a unique pause feature that halts compute billing while preserving storage and data. This makes it perfect for cost-conscious, iterative workflows like fast.ai courses or personal projects. However, it lacks enterprise-grade compliance, limiting appeal for regulated environments. Key differentiators: FluidStack's scale and aggregation versus JarvisLabs' ease-of-use and pause functionality. Both offer per-minute billing and spot instances, enabling flexible economics. FluidStack suits production-scale teams prioritizing capacity and reliability; JarvisLabs appeals to solo practitioners or small teams valuing speed and affordability. Overall, FluidStack delivers robust value for high-stakes, large-scale AI, while JarvisLabs optimizes for accessible, low-friction prototyping—choice hinges on workload magnitude and operational maturity.

Our Recommendation

Choose FluidStack for large-scale deployments, enterprise teams (10+ engineers), or budgets supporting premium capacity guarantees. Ideal when technical requirements demand 100s of GPUs for multi-day LLM training, global low-latency access, or SOC 2 compliance in regulated industries like finance/healthcare. Its aggregation shines for unpredictable spikes, but expect potential variability in node quality. Opt for JarvisLabs with small teams (1-5 members), students, or tight budgets under $1K/month. Perfect for frequent fine-tuning, Jupyter-based experimentation, or pause-enabled workflows where setup time <5 minutes trumps raw scale. Avoid if needing Kubernetes orchestration or enterprise audits. For hybrid needs, start with JarvisLabs for prototyping, migrate to FluidStack for production scaling—balancing cost, simplicity, and capacity.

Live Pricing

Compare real-time GPU offers from FluidStack and JarvisLabs

11 offers available
JarvisLabs
JarvisLabs
🌍Global
NVIDIA Quadro RTX 5000
16GB VRAM
7 vCPU
16GB RAM
$0.39/GPU/hr
JarvisLabs
JarvisLabs
🌍Global
NVIDIA L4
24GB VRAM
32 vCPU
24GB RAM
$0.44/GPU/hr
JarvisLabs
JarvisLabs
🌍Global
NVIDIA RTX A5000
24GB VRAM
32 vCPU
24GB RAM
$0.49/GPU/hr
JarvisLabs
JarvisLabs
🌍Global
NVIDIA RTX A6000
48GB VRAM
7 vCPU
48GB RAM
$0.79/GPU/hr
JarvisLabs
JarvisLabs
🌍Global
NVIDIA A100 PCIe 80GB
80GB VRAM
16 vCPU
40GB RAM
$0.89/GPU/hr
FluidStack(Est. 2017)

A supercloud aggregator providing a unified interface to vast GPU resources from global data centers.

Best For

Large-scale training runs requiring massive, immediate capacityGlobal reach for GPU resources

Unique Features

  • Supercloud architecture pooling global resources
  • Aggregation of spare capacity from Tier 1-4 data centers

Limitations

  • Consistency may vary depending on underlying facility
JarvisLabs(Est. 2019)

A developer and hobbyist-focused provider emphasizing extreme simplicity for AI workloads.

Best For

Students and fast.ai learnersCost-effective experimentation

Unique Features

  • Pause functionality to stop compute billing while preserving storage
  • One-click Jupyter environments

Limitations

  • Lack of enterprise compliance

Feature Comparison

Access Methods
FeatureFluidStackJarvisLabs
SSH
Jupyter Notebooks
Web Terminal
API
Kubernetes
Containers
Billing Options
FeatureFluidStackJarvisLabs
Billing Incrementper-minuteper-minute
Spot Instances
Reserved Instances
Prepaid Credits
Compliance
CertificationFluidStackJarvisLabs
SOC 2
HIPAA
GDPR
ISO 27001
Support
FeatureFluidStackJarvisLabs
SLA
Enterprise Support
Discord Community

Pricing Analysis

Pricing Overview

Both providers employ per-minute billing with spot instances, minimizing costs for variable workloads compared to per-hour models like AWS/GCP. FluidStack's aggregation taps spare capacity from diverse data centers, potentially yielding deeper spot discounts (up to 80% off on-demand) but with risks of interruptions or regional variability. JarvisLabs mirrors this with per-minute granularity and spots, adding pause functionality for zero compute cost during idle periods—unique for long-running experiments. No reserved instances noted for either, favoring on-demand/spot over commitments. Implications: Bursty usage (e.g., overnight training) benefits from spots on both, but FluidStack suits high-volume bursts via global pool; JarvisLabs excels for micro-sessions with pause, reducing bills for intermittent devs. Steady production favors FluidStack's scale, while experimental patterns leverage JarvisLabs' simplicity. Monitor spot eviction rates—FluidStack's multi-DC may increase them.

Value Assessment

JarvisLabs offers superior value for small experiments/fine-tuning: pause feature slashes costs for datasets/models persisting weeks, ideal for solo devs ($0.10-0.50/GPU-hour equivalents). One-click Jupyter accelerates ROI on short runs. FluidStack dominates large training/inference: global aggregation ensures 1000+ GPU availability at competitive spots, better for $10K+ jobs where scale offsets variability. Enterprise compliance adds intangible value. Production inference leans FluidStack for reliability; batch jobs either, depending on volume. Overall, JarvisLabs wins <10 GPU-hour/day (cost-effective simplicity); FluidStack for >100 GPU-hours (capacity edge). Track real-time pricing dashboards, as spot fluctuations impact long runs—JarvisLabs' predictability aids budgeting for hobbyists.

Use Case Comparison

LLM Training
FluidStack recommended

FluidStack

FluidStack excels with supercloud aggregation, providing immediate access to 100s-1000s of GPUs across global DCs for multi-day, multi-node training. Handles massive datasets and frameworks like PyTorch DDP seamlessly, with spot pricing optimizing costs for long runs. Enterprise compliance supports team collaborations, though node consistency varies by facility.

JarvisLabs

JarvisLabs suits smaller LLM pretraining but limits scale to dozens of GPUs. Pause feature aids iterative checkpointing, and Jupyter integration speeds prototyping, yet lacks capacity for billion-parameter models at enterprise pace.

Batch Inference
FluidStack recommended

FluidStack

FluidStack's vast pool enables parallel scaling across regions, ideal for high-throughput batch jobs on diverse models. Spot instances cut costs for non-urgent workloads; global reach minimizes data transfer latency.

JarvisLabs

JarvisLabs handles moderate batches efficiently with per-minute billing and pause for off-peak scheduling. Simplicity shines for dev testing, but scale caps limit massive parallel inference.

Real-time Inference
Either works

FluidStack

FluidStack supports low-latency inference via global DCs, but aggregation may introduce variability in networking/storage. Suited for production-scale APIs with compliance needs; multi-GPU scaling available.

JarvisLabs

JarvisLabs offers quick spin-up for dev inference servers, with Jupyter for rapid deployment. Pause aids cost control, but lacks enterprise SLAs for 24/7 uptime.

Fine-tuning & Experimentation
JarvisLabs recommended

FluidStack

FluidStack viable for team-scale tuning with ample GPUs, but overhead from unified interface slows solo iteration. Better for structured experiments needing compliance.

JarvisLabs

JarvisLabs optimizes with one-click Jupyter, pause for cheap storage of trials, and per-minute spots—perfect for students/devs running 10s of hyperparameter sweeps affordably.

Technical Comparison

Infrastructure

FluidStack's supercloud aggregates bare-metal and virtualized GPUs from Tier 1-4 DCs worldwide, offering unified APIs but variable networking (1-100Gbps) and storage (local NVMe to networked). No explicit Kubernetes support noted; focuses on raw capacity. JarvisLabs provides simpler, likely virtualized clusters with integrated Jupyter, pause-enabled persistent storage, and basic networking—optimized for ease over customization. Both lack detailed public specs on EBS-equivalents.

Performance

FluidStack boasts high GPU availability (A100/H100 via spots) and strong multi-GPU scaling for DGX-like setups, but performance varies by underlying provider—inter-DC latency can hit 100ms+. JarvisLabs ensures quick provisioning (<2min) for single/multi-GPU, reliable for <8x scaling; suits experimentation but caps at smaller clusters. No benchmarks available; FluidStack edges massive jobs, JarvisLabs consistent for dev-scale.

Frequently Asked Questions

Which provider offers better spot instance pricing?
Both FluidStack and JarvisLabs offer spot/preemptible instances, which can reduce costs by 50-80% compared to on-demand pricing. Spot instances are ideal for fault-tolerant workloads like batch inference, hyperparameter tuning, and distributed training with checkpointing. The actual savings depend on current demand and GPU availability, so we recommend comparing real-time spot prices for your specific GPU requirements on both platforms.
What is the minimum billing increment for each provider?
FluidStack bills per-minute, while JarvisLabs bills per-minute. Both providers use the same billing granularity, so this factor won't differentiate your decision.
Which provider has better compliance certifications for enterprise use?
FluidStack holds SOC 2, ISO 27001 certifications. JarvisLabs holds no publicly listed certifications. For organizations with strict compliance requirements, FluidStack offers more comprehensive coverage.
Which provider offers better development tools like Jupyter notebooks?
JarvisLabs offers built-in Jupyter notebook support for interactive development, while FluidStack requires you to set up your own notebook environment. If quick iteration and experimentation are priorities, JarvisLabs's integrated notebooks provide a smoother experience. Additionally, JarvisLabs offers web-based terminal access for quick debugging.
Which provider has better Kubernetes support for orchestration?
FluidStack offers native Kubernetes support for container orchestration, while JarvisLabs does not. If you're building production ML pipelines with Kubernetes-based tools like Kubeflow, Argo, or KServe, FluidStack will integrate more seamlessly with your workflow.
What is each provider best suited for?
FluidStack is best suited for Large-scale training runs requiring massive, immediate capacity; Global reach for GPU resources. JarvisLabs excels at Students and fast.ai learners; Cost-effective experimentation. Understanding these specializations helps you choose the provider that aligns with your primary use case, though both can handle a variety of GPU computing needs.
Which provider offers reserved instances for long-term savings?
FluidStack offers reserved instance pricing for long-term commitments, while JarvisLabs does not currently offer this option. Reserved instances are ideal for predictable, steady-state workloads like always-on inference services. For variable workloads, on-demand or spot instances may offer better flexibility.
Which provider offers better enterprise support?
FluidStack offers dedicated enterprise support options, while JarvisLabs may have more limited support tiers.
Which provider has better API and automation support?
FluidStack provides a comprehensive API for programmatic control, while JarvisLabs may require more manual management. If automation is a priority, FluidStack's API support will streamline your infrastructure-as-code workflows.
Which provider has better container and Docker support?
Both FluidStack and JarvisLabs support containerized workloads, allowing you to deploy Docker images with your ML frameworks, dependencies, and models pre-configured. This ensures reproducibility and simplifies deployment across development, staging, and production environments.
What unique features differentiate these providers?
FluidStack's standout features include: Supercloud architecture pooling global resources; Aggregation of spare capacity from Tier 1-4 data centers. JarvisLabs's standout features include: Pause functionality to stop compute billing while preserving storage; One-click Jupyter environments. These differentiators may be decisive factors depending on your specific technical requirements and workflow preferences.
How do I get started with each provider?
To get started with FluidStack, visit their website at https://www.fluidstack.io?utm_source=gpuperhour&utm_medium=referral to create an account and explore available GPU options. For JarvisLabs, visit https://jarvislabs.ai?utm_source=gpuperhour&utm_medium=referral to sign up. Both providers typically offer some form of free credits or trial period for new users. We recommend starting with a small experiment to evaluate the platform's ease of use, instance launch times, and overall fit for your workflow before committing to larger workloads.

Related Comparisons & Pages